George Strait is not the only one doing a farewell concert this year. George Jones will end his 58-year career as one of country music's legendary icons with a final performance on Nov. 22 at Nashville's Bridgestone Arena. Randy Travis, Jamey Johnson, the Charlie Daniels Band and Lorrie Morgan will share the stage with the possum for what's sure to be a historic event.
